Park of Bernina, Disgrazia, Val Masino and Val Codera

The Park of Bernina, Disgrazia, Val Masino and Val Codera includes the most impressive mountain system of the Rhaetian Alps of Lombardy, which rises up to an altitude of 4050 metres at Pizzo Bernina and includes the highest peaks of the central Alps.

The territory includes picturesque Alpine valleys that can still be seen today, such as Val di Mello and Val Codera, of significant natural and scenic value, with traditional anthropogenic settlements worthy of protection. The wealth of diverse natural environments, from the cliff sides to the wooded valleys, ensures the presence of a rich wildlife heritage.
